DXC008 is an antibody-drug conjugate (ADC) that targets both STEAP1 (Six-Transmembrane Epithelial Antigen of Prostate 1) and PSMA (Prostate-Specific Membrane Antigen). It combines a humanized monoclonal antibody that targets STEAP1 with a tubulysin B analog payload via a functional linker. It demonstrates high affinity for STEAP1 and moderate affinity for PSMA. The drug works by delivering the cytotoxic payload (tubulysin B analog) specifically to cancer cells expressing these targets, particularly prostate cancer cells. Preclinical studies have shown that DXC008 demonstrates high levels of activity against several prostate tumor cells in vitro and has shown very good persistent antitumor response in xenograft models.
